Cemented carbide, commonly recognized for its longevity and firmness, plays an essential function throughout various markets. Made up primarily of tungsten carbide (WC) bits adhered with a metal binder, such as cobalt, cemented carbide combines the stamina of tungsten with the durability of other metals. The make-up of cemented carbides can be customized to fit certain applications, resulting in the production of selections like YG20, yg6, and yg15 tungsten carbide. YG6, for instance, is recognized for its high wear resistance and is commonly used in cutting devices and machinery where accuracy is vital. Similarly, YG20 and YG15 tungsten carbide are used depending upon the called for equilibrium in between solidity and durability, making them highly searched for in numerous industrial circumstances.
In many practical applications, carbides are developed when metals like tungsten or titanium are incorporated with carbon, developing materials like tungsten carbide. Tungsten carbide itself is a dark grey to black, dense material that flaunts outstanding solidity, ranking second only to ruby in terms of material firmness.
One intriguing element of tungsten carbide is its production procedure, commonly entailing sintering. At first, tungsten powder and carbon are blended together and warmed to a temperature high enough to speed up the formation of tungsten carbide. The enhancement of cobalt or nickel acts as a binder to hold the tungsten carbide particles with each other, causing a solid material that is both strong and immune to abrasion. This process not only affects the density yet also adds to the total performance of the final product. The melting point of tungsten carbide is about 2,600 ° C(4,700 ° F ), making it suitable for high-temperature applications where conventional products would certainly fall short.

Apart from tungsten carbide, one more pertinent material in the discussion of hard metals is Stellite, usually understood for its outstanding wear resistance and warmth resistance in tough atmospheres. Stellite, a cobalt-chromium alloy, is often used in applications where both thermal and wear resistance are essential. For circumstances, Stellite 6 and Stellite 6B variations offer unique duties in markets where tools face severe conditions. The main difference depends on the composition of the alloys and their respective resistance to warmth and abrasion. While tungsten carbide excels in solidity, Stellite materials are frequently favored for applications calling for both toughness and resistance to environmental aspects.
